How will the RPing/points system work?Each time a team completes a quest, they will gain a certain amount of Clan Points (CP). This amount can be larger or smaller depending on how well they completed the quest and if they found all of the information that they could. Additionally, Clans can sometimes unlock extra quests that only they can go on if they do certain things during quests. However, that is not the only way to gain (or lose) points for your clan. Good RPing is the main way for individuals to help their Clan get CP. Someone that develops their character and interacts with other characters/NPCs well can gain bonuses for their team. Also, someone that is willing to die in a battle for their Clan can gain CP; there will be fights to the death, and the Roleplay won't work if people aren't willing to let their characters die. (If you do die, your character will be revived at the Clan HQ; you will simply be removed from the quest that you died in.) A good way to lose CP for your team is to Godmode. Some of the elements get pretty powerful, but if you go around and use your powers above their maximum to win a fight, you'll lose a lot of points for your team and possibly get banned. I want this to be based more on good RPing than winning battles, so make sure you keep that in mind! The main goal of Clan Points is to buy spells and MP. Since it is the Clan leader who manages a Clan's CP, the leader also manages the spells of the members of that Clan. A separate thread will be made, listing the Clans' CP as well as each member's spells and MP values. If a leader wants to buy MP or spells, he or she simply posts it in that thread and a mod will edit the listing to reflect the new MP/spells and the decrease in CP. A level 1 spell costs 100CP to buy, level 2 costs 150, level 3 costs 200, and level 4 costs 250. Extra MP can be bought in packets of 20MP each, for a price of 25CP per packet. The amount of spells or MP a person has does not determine his or her strength in physical combat. Fighting strength is only determined by the character's biography and IC posts. However, Clan leaders are considered somewhat stronger than average members. Mods are just as strong as they want to be. This leaves a lot of room for godmoding and the likes, but we can all use our mind to avoid that. If not, that's what the mods are here for. Most spells have an MP cost per casting. This means that every time a spell is cast, the caster loses MP. The total MP left should be put at the bottom of each post in which a spell is used. If a character is getting low on MP (lower than half of the total MP left), the character will slowly begin to feel the effects of the magical drain, and will start becoming tired. The effect is not very big, but increases as the MP gets lower. If a character has no MP left, he or she is almost totally exhausted, and cannot fight effectively anymore. A character does not fall asleep or unconscious because of MP loss. MP is restored when a character gets a good night's rest, at the end of a quest, or when a mod says so. With the last one of course being the most important. If your mod says you can or can't recover MP, your mod is right. For spells that have a time indication, you don't need to go as far as to actually count the minutes something is active. If you use your mind, it should be fairly easy to estimate how long something can be active, and what actions you can take within that period. Clan sub-elements and classes:Each character will have spells and a warrior class. Their warrior class determines how they fight and what weapons they are proficient in. The element system is a tad confusing, and PM me if you don't understand: Each element (aside from level one elements) is comprised of two lower level element. If you know an element , you can use the magic that that element provides you. To get a higher level element, you first need to have the two lower level elements that lead up to it. All elements cost CP to obtain, and MP to use. Each clan has three warrior classes that are exclusive to that clan. However, if you want to be a class that is not posted here (like barbarian or thief), then run it past me, but it should be fine. However, you CANNOT use a class of a different clan. Clan Sub-Elements The Sky ClanLevel one:Wind (5MP ): Wind has the power of creating minor blasts of air to knock enemies down, grab something from a distance, or to jump higher. Breath (20MP ): The Breath element allows the mage to make a target "inhale" or "exhale". Making a target inhale will temporarily boost their strength, speed, and will heal several cuts or bruises, while making someone exhale will weaken them and make them vulnerable to attacks. Rain (15MP ): Rain gives the mage minor healing abilities as well as the manipulation of water. They can heal small cuts and bruises and quicken the healing of mild wounds by touching the wound. Additionally, they can manipulate small amounts of water to blind and surprise enemies, as well as making them slip on puddles, etc. Cloud (10MP if used on allies, 15MP if used on enemies ): The element Cloud allows the mage to create mist and hide himself in fog. When hidden, the mage is harder to hit and to see. He can make a cloud large enough to cover up to two or three allies that are close. This element can also be used to make a condensed mist around an enemy, making it harder for them to see. However, this requires more energy and can only be used on one person at a time. Thunder (15MP ): Thunder allows the user to create small explosions of energy from their palms. This is not long range. It can be used to knock an enemy back or to smash open a door. The blast is moderately powerful and creates a large boom of thunder upon use. Lightning (15MP ): Lightning lets the mage throw bolts of electricity from their hands, shocking and damaging an opponent from a long range. These bolts are not terribly powerful, but they can start small fires and add up. Level two: Wind + Breath= Tornado (30MP ): The Tornado element lets the mage create powerful, condensed balls of wind that they can throw at enemies or use as shields. They can cause reasonable damage and protect a good part of the body. They can also be used to break down doors or smash through wooden walls. Rain + Cloud= Hurricane (10MP per minute ): Mages with the element Hurricane can create swirling mists of air and water that will give their team an advantage in battle. This spell makes their whole party harder to hit, slows down enemies, and can blind weaker enemies with water and fog. Thunder + Lightning= Storm (30MP ): The storm spell creates a condensed ball of electricity and then explodes it outwards, sending a volley of small daggers of electricity at opponents. This spell isn't good at smashing doors or bricks, but it is very good at inflicting pain on a group of opponents. Level three: Tornado + Hurricane= Tsunami (75MP ): Tsunami is a powerful element. It allows the mage to call up a massive pillar of water and send it crashing down on their enemies, doing massive damage and filling an area with ankle or knee deep water, depending on the situation. It can smash down a two story, wooden wall, or make a hole in a stone wall. Hurricane + Storm= Tempest (10MP per second ): Tempest creates a dome of purple electricity with a radius of 3-4 meters around the caster, heavily damaging everything inside. This is very good at damaging enemy parties and destroying objects. However, this also hurts allies of the caster, so beware! Level four: Tempest + Tsunami= Sky (300MP ): Besides from giving the mage mastery of all other Sky elements, the Sky element allows the mage to call upon giant, rippling pillars of force from the heavens, creating a shockwave with a radius of about 6 meters where it falls. This can turn reasonably large houses into rubble, and severely damage, if not kill, all who fall in the blast.
